update:

ok it finally stopped raining and i got to run the new differential in the dry. ive always been able to drive into corners hard because of really stiff spring rates, beefy swaybars, and sticky rubber. but i could never come out of the apex strong because the inside tire would go up in smoke. this differential has solved this problem and now i can put the power to the ground. this car is really fun to drive now...will all 160 hamster power screamin under the hood. quaife's differential is worth every penny i paid for it.
